How to Navigate the Internet on Your Smart TV
With the advancement of technology, smart televisions have become an indispensable part of our homes. These televisions come with various streaming services like Netflix, Hulu, and Amazon Prime, providing us access to various TV shows and movies. But, do you know that your smart TV can also connect to the internet and perform a web search?
In this article, we will discuss how to navigate the internet on your smart TV.
Firstly, you need to have an internet connection on your smart TV. Most smart TVs come with either built-in Wi-Fi or Ethernet connectivity. If your TV does not have built-in Wi-Fi, you can purchase an external wireless adapter to connect to your Wi-Fi network.
Once you have connected your smart TV to the internet, the next step is to open the web browser. Smart TVs come with built-in web browsers, or you can download and install them from the TV’s app store.
Now that you have your web browser open, you can navigate to your preferred search engine. Google, Bing, and Yahoo are popular search engines that you can use. Using your TV remote, type in the URL or use the search bar to look for your preferred search engine.
Once you have accessed the search engine, you can search for any subject of interest using your TV remote. You can use the keyboard option on your remote to type in the search query.
